Over a million developers have joined DZone.

MontySolr: A Search Solution for Python Lovers With the Speed of Native Java

· Java Zone

Navigate the Maze of the End-User Experience and pick up this APM Essential guide, brought to you in partnership with CA Technologies

The folks at CERN wanted a better way to search High Energy Physics fulltext paper repositories and bibliographical databases that produce result set numbers in the multi-millions.  INSPIRE, the that merges the sources' query results, though, is written in Python.  In order to move back and forth as quickly as possible between the two systems, CERN decided among a number of options to embed INSPIRE in Solr. 

The result, MontySolr, utilizes the power of Java and works with any Python applicatio, as well as any C/C++ app that Python understands.  For more information on MontySolr, check this video of Roman Chyla (CERN). 

CPython Embedded in Solr - Search Solution for Python Lovers With the Speed of Native Java, Roman Chyla, CERN from Lucene Revolution on Vimeo.

Thrive in the application economy with an APM model that is strategic. Be E.P.I.C. with CA APM.  Brought to you in partnership with CA Technologies.


Opinions expressed by DZone contributors are their own.

The best of DZone straight to your inbox.

Please provide a valid email address.

Thanks for subscribing!

Awesome! Check your inbox to verify your email so you can start receiving the latest in tech news and resources.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}